Ingredients
6 - 8

Ingredients

  • Star Gooseberry
  • Red chilli powder
  • Turmeric powder
  • Rock salt
  • Sesame oil
  • Mustard
  • Fenugreek seeds
  • Hing

Instructions

  • First rinse the star gooseberries in water. Dry them with a kitchen napkin. There should be no trace of moisture. Take them in a large bowl. Add the red chilli powder, turmeric powder and rock salt. Mix very well. In another pan, heat the sesame oil first. Then add the mustard seeds & fenugreek seeds and allow them to splutter. Then add the asafoetida. Stir and switch off the flame. Let the oil cool completely and then pour it over the gooseberries marinated with the spices. Mix very well. Spoon the pickle in a sterilized jar. Close tightly with a lid and keep the pickle in a dry corner of your kitchen for 7 days. After every 2 to 3 days, give the pickle bottle or jar a good shake or a stir with a clean dry spoon. The star gooseberry pickle will be ready after 7 days. Once the pickle is ready, keep in the fridge or at room temperature. In cold climates, you can keep outside. In a hot and humid climate, keep in the fridge. Serve star gooseberry pickle with any indian meal of your choice.
